Crack Analysis and Improvement of Helicopter Engine Compartment Partition

The crack on the engine compartment partition of a helicopter continually occurs, which has affected the flight safety. First, the simplified modeling of engine and local structure detail modeling are studied. Then combined with the flight test data and fracture analysis, the high-cycle failure of the structure under the action of aerodynamic pressure and vibration force is analyzed by using the method of frequency response simulation. The average S-N equation is used to improve the design of the original structure. The fatigue damage resistance of the new structure is obviously improved and has infinite life. A new maintenance platform is also designed for the problem of small engine maintenance space feedback from users. The platform not only increases the maintenance space, ensure the safety of staff, but also reduces the probability of accidental damage to the engine compartment partition.
